2010 CLP to MUR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2010

During 2010, the CLP to MUR ex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 24, valuing the pair at 0.0655.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on February 4, dropping to 0.0553.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0103 MUR.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0591 to the December average rate of 0.0642, the exchange rate registered a net change of 8.61%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.0610 0.0564 0.0591
February 0.0584 0.0553 0.0572
March 0.0592 0.0562 0.0579
April 0.0593 0.0580 0.0586
May 0.0632 0.0586 0.0606
June 0.0628 0.0581 0.0607
July 0.0591 0.0574 0.0581
August 0.0619 0.0573 0.0594
September 0.0630 0.0614 0.0622
October 0.0629 0.0601 0.0614
November 0.0628 0.0601 0.0620
December 0.0655 0.0626 0.0642
